Gun stash in German forest believed to be linked to Russia, say reports
Germany seeking to extradite suspect from Romania over guns it is feared could have been used in assassinations Germany is seeking to extradite a suspect from Romania over the discovery of an underground stash of weapons in a forest near Berlin that German media reports have linked to Russian intelligence. Two weeks after German authorities found a drone carrying explosives at Leipzig airport , the interior minister, Alexander Dobrindt, confirmed federal prosecutors had opened an investigation…
